Then she went step further, requesting a picture and giving me a copy of her book for review. DeAnne Flynn is so incredibly nice! Her book The Mother's Mite is one I think all mothers should read. Each chapter is a story emphasizing a tiny life lesson learned from a mom. And together all of the accounts add up to remind us what a vital role we play as caregivers, women and nurturers-that every little act of service orchestrates a bigger impact in the lives of those we touch. There are recipes, definitions and quotes intermixed in the pages. I read it all in one sitting on Sunday and by the end was in tears. What a tribute DeAnne has written!
